Religious Centers
Legionaries and consecrated women of Regnum Christi run the Magdala Pilgrim Center in Galilee and are assigned to care for the Notre Dame Center in Jerusalem.
Magdala stretches along the picturesque coast of Galilee, with origins dating back to the Hellenistic Period. In 67 AD, it emerged as a thriving fishing community under Roman occupation. Its prime location on the ancient Via Maris trade route and its proximity to key sites such as Nazareth and Capernaum made Magdala a link of commerce and life.
The discovery of Magdala in 2009 revealed a world frozen in time, where a 1st century AD Synagogue stands out, providing a unique and exceptional insight into the Jewish religious practices of the time. Among the great treasures of the synagogue is the Magdala Stone, considered an archaeological find of great importance that underlines the historical and religious significance of the site.

Religious Work
47 parishes entrusted to the Legionaries of Christ
22 are in Mexico. 13 in Italy. 2 in France. 2 in Spain. 3 in Brazil. 1 in Argentina. 4 in North America.
In addition, chaplaincies, quasi-parishes, and rectories
Legionaries of Christ serve a chaplaincy in Chile, 4 quasi-parishes (in the Diocese of Cancun-Chetumal) and 5 Rectories.
It is a pastoral service to close to one million people.
